AngularJS ng-required
指令
示例
使输入字段为必填
必填
<input type="checkbox" ng-model="myVar">
<input name="myInput" ng-model="myInput" ng-required="myVar">
自己动手试一试 »
定义和用法
ng-required
指令设置表单字段(input 或 textarea)的 required 属性。
如果 `ng-required` 属性内的表达式返回 true,则表单字段将成为必填字段。
`ng-required` 指令对于能够在 `true` 和 `false` 之间切换值是必需的。在 HTML 中,您无法将 `required` 属性设置为 `false`(required 属性的存在会使元素成为必填项,无论其值如何)。
语法
<input ng-required="expression"></input>
支持 <input>、<select>、<textarea> 和其他可编辑元素
参数值
值 | 描述 |
---|---|
expression | 如果表达式返回 true,则将设置 required 属性的表达式。 |